    (Reuters) - Gunmen kidnapped an American working for Marubeni Corp in Nigeria's oil-rich Niger Delta region on Friday, killing his driver and demanding a 50 million naira ($310,300) ransom, a security source said. The U.S. embassy confirmed that one of its citizens had been abducted. "A foreign national was kidnapped this morning in Warri by gunmen who trailed him from Sapele," Charles Muka, spokesman for the Delta Police Command, told Reuters. "They killed his police escort and forcefully took him away from the car. He was going to the bank when the attack occurred," he said.

    WASHINGTON, Feb. 22, 2011 – Somali pirates killed all four Americans they had held hostage aboard a sailing vessel in the Indian Ocean this morning, U.S. Central Command officials announced. U.S. officials were negotiating with the pirates for the safe return of the captured Americans when the murders took place, officials said. Centcom officials said that in the midst of negotiations, U.S. forces responded to gunfire aboard the S/V Quest. When the forces reached the boat, officials said, they discovered all four hostages had been shot by their captors.     Ivan Kaspersky, the son of the Kaspersky Lab founder, was reported kidnapped on April 21, as he walked to work in Moscow, Russia. Security forces were able to free him without paying the ransom demanded by the kidnappers, and nobody was reported injured during the operation. Of course, Eugene Kaspersky is Ivan's father, and the creator of the popular antivirus software under the family's name. Apparently, six people have been arrested in connection to the abduction, including five kidnappers and the mastermind behind the plot.

    DETROIT -- Police said a Detroit man is charged with kidnapping and murdering his blind girlfriend. Gregory Harris, 52, kidnapped and murdered his girlfriend, Zilphia Craig, who was blind, police said. Relatives found Craig's apartment ransacked with traces of blood, police said. Craig's body was found last week. Police said Craig's relatives suspected Harris was involved. He was Craig's boyfriend, police said. Harris was charged Monday with second degree murder, kidnapping and as a habitual offender, police said.
